Seven years ago, Calliope Endiris lost everything in a flood of cursed black water. Haunted by the calamity, she seeks to absolve herself of the patron sigil passed through her family, one that binds her to the very same water spirit who destroyed her home--Marin. But her quest is cut short, and Cal ends up stuck as an attendant to Elowyn, the youngest daughter of the wealthy Adeline family. Cal would rather do anything than babysit, but she has no choice. Not when the Adeline family knows of Cal's sigil and the truth of the black water calamity, knowledge that could get Cal killed. However, on the eve of Elowyn's twelfth birthday, the Adeline estate falls under attack, and all members of the family are slaughtered. Cal and Elowyn are forced to flee farther east for sanctuary, but it won't be easy to shake off their enemies with another patron sigil-user leading the charge. When Marin promises safety to both girls at a temple oasis, where the water is pure enough to wash away any sin, Cal makes a dangerous gamble to protect Elowyn. Even though Marin's black water haunts Cal, she'll do anything if it means saving her life and Elowyn's--especially if there's also a chance to dissolve her pact with the water spirit. ~~Completed!

[ONC 2025 Shortlister] An apprentice silversmith, haunted by his reflection. A wealthy family, falling to ruin. A patron spirit, searching for a pact. Five games will decide their fate. After acquiring great wealth from a boom in silver trade, the Blackwood family moves into a mansion that was mysteriously abandoned by its previous owners. The property has everything a family of established silversmiths could need: prime trade location, a smithing workshop, and a large mirror that was left behind. To Kyren Blackwood, the promises of a new life and the riches that come with it are more than enough to overshadow the eerie tale. But the mirror watches. Reflections are not what they seem. Driven to the brink of insanity, Kyren must uncover the mirror's secrets before his family loses everything. In a desperate attempt to free himself, he agrees to play five games with the spectre in the mirror. If he can win three, the curse will end. Lose, and he surrenders his soul to the silver spirit. ~An ONC novella, inspired by prompts 13 and 55. ~Set in the same world as Buried in the Sea but can be read completely independently (with no spoilers to one or the other).

The best way to gain power is with magic, and the only way to obtain magic is to die. Celestine Elythier has worked hard to disappear, so when the king's men drag her out of hiding, her simple, quiet life crumbles around her. Instead of finding a home in the dungeon, however, she is recruited to infiltrate a specialized magic academy and root out a spy. The catch? She must die first. Ruthlessness abounds at the academy, where every student is desperate to climb to the top and graduate with a place in the court. With only six months to catch the spy, Celestine must determine true friend from true foe or lose what life she has left.
